GOES-West Full-Disk Visible Imagery

Summary

GIF images of geostationary satellite visible channel images covering the full disk of the Pacific Ocean, and western American continent.

These images were archived to support the PACS and CPPA projects. EOL no longer archives these images. To obtain access to imagery after April 2012, please visit the NOAA archive at http://www.ncdc.noaa.gov/satellite-data.
